Output 81150fea6bf32f23c6d01ded56bc2442541a467a5282bca2a0b182385dc0d506:24

value
90906
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2995617f3b89f0eaf6913c5dcaaf0af3279a9530 OP_EQUALVERIFY OP_CHECKSIG
address
14nsf2eD3cTFqkC4gCMmDP5fvNWFyFS3KA
transaction
81150fea6bf32f23c6d01ded56bc2442541a467a5282bca2a0b182385dc0d506
spent
true